Transaction 78b529f73fb4397a17303394b1535c542cdb320404d7977ec71aea30f9a2ff25
1 Input
1 Output
-
78b529f73fb4397a17303394b1535c542cdb320404d7977ec71aea30f9a2ff25:0
- value
- 63867814
- script pubkey
- OP_0 OP_PUSHBYTES_20 8478e8aa30b718fb31ec91290bb67f18ba793f5e
- address
- bc1qs3uw323skuv0kv0vjy5shdnlrza8j067suuzyk